You can retrieve your ICAR Entrance Examination ( UG or PG) in the official website. Visit the official website using the given link: https://icar.nta.ac.in/

Click on the admit card link of the examination that you have appeared. A page will be displayed, click on 'Forgot Application number'. Enter your registered mobile number, Email ID. select the security question and type the answer. Click on 'Find Application Number'. Alternately, you may check your registered Email ID or phone number. The application number will be sent to the registered Email ID and Phone number,

If you're referring to ICAR AIEEA Admit Card 2022, then by September, the National Testing Agency (NTA) will provide the ICAR AIEEA 2022 admit card online at icar.nta.nic.in. Candidates who have successfully completed the ICAR AIEEA application form 2022 may access their ICAR AIEEA 2022 admit card by logging in using their application number, password, and date of birth.

In September, the ICAR AIEEA 2022 will be held online. The ICAR AIEEA 2022 admit card will include information such as the candidate's name, ICAR AIEEA test day instructions, exam centre address, exam date and timings, and roll number. If there is an error on the candidates' ICAR AIEEA admit card 2022, they should contact the NTA officials as soon as possible to get the data corrected.

The ICAR AIEEA admit card for UG, PG will be released in September 2022.

The Indian Council for Agricultural Research (ICAR) under Department of Agricultural Research and Education (DARE), GOI is the apex organisation to promote Agricultural Research and Development in the country. National Agricultural Research System (NARS) under DARE/ICAR consists of 103 Agricultural Research Institutes, 75 Agricultural Universities, 82 All India Coordinated Research Projects/Network Projects and 11 Agriculture Technology Application Research Institutes ably supported by a network of 721 Krishi Vigyan Kendras (KVKs) established at the district level and mandated with technology assessment and demonstration for wider application and capacity development of the farmers.
